Output 3087d2ccfd92d54cf5368e7e1ed2442677b035f67d245ce35fc099305051d50a:2

value
9968689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ebae1f1de86d32669555a958a5552d0a2c8f482 OP_EQUAL
address
MF5SpDuspKj3iZmAkxk3kKACnqCVuchoqB
transaction
3087d2ccfd92d54cf5368e7e1ed2442677b035f67d245ce35fc099305051d50a
spent
true